  • 4 - Mental Health

    Mental health includes our emotional, psychological, and social well-being. It affects how we think, feel, and act. It also helps determine how we handle stress, relate to others, and make choices. Mental health is important at every stage of life, from childhood and adolescence through adulthood. What positive mental health allows you to do Realise you full potential Cope with the stresses of life work productively Make meaningful contributions to society Fake it till you make it is FAKE. Let's all go back to the basics of where you are in sociality and project to where you wanna be. You don’t have to lie about your current condition. Be comfortable in your own skin. You got this.   • 3 - Why African governments are failing us

    How can we reinforce accountability for African leaders?   Electoral commissions should create presidential KPI’s that a seating candidate/leader should meet before being allowed to campaign for re-election : a minimum threshold of accountability that would strengthen integrity. This way we are not promised the same undelivered goals for the nation. Honesty, transparency and integrity are the key ingredients for anyone in a position of leadership.   Without vision there is no direction. We need an open dialogue between the different political parties within a specific country and a  clear roadmap on how leaders drive economic growth for the people. Let our leaders be the primary consumers of the services they create for us.   Dive in with Ali and Jeff as they share their personal views on why African governments are failling us and what needs to be changed.
